A small, family run, four-star graded, caravan and camping site in Snowdonia. Secluded and in a woodland environment, close to village amenities. There are a selection of pitches available with electricity and ample water points. The campsite has beautiful driveways and neat grassed marked pitches that allow ease of movement. Hard ground grass pitches with electric and water access. 20-pitch site.
Additional prices: Bank Holidays (min 3 nights + £15 surcharge); Pitch fee including up to 2 persons: £28; Pitch fee including up to 2 persons with electric hook-up: £34; Extra adults: £14; children (3-15yrs old): £5; children under 3 yrs old: free; Awning/gazebo/pup tent: £5; Dogs: £3; Extra vehicle/trailer: £3; 6-man tent or over 20 mtr sq. add £6 per night.
